Java注解用于函数的 实践
Java注解是Java语言中的一种元数据,它们为代码添加了关于程序元素的信息,例如类、方法、字段和参数。Java注解可以帮助我们编写更具表现力、可读性高的代码,并且可以提高代码的可测试性和可靠性。在这篇文章中,我们将介绍Java注解在函数中的 实践。
1. 使用注解来标识函数的意义
在Java中,注解可以用来描述函数的意义,从而为代码的理解提供帮助。例如,可以为一个函数添加@Deprecated注解来表示该函数已经过时,不应该再使用。同样地,可以为函数添加@SuppressWarnings注解来抑制编译器警告,或添加@Override注解来标识函数覆盖了父类的同名函数。
2. 使用注解来强制实现函数的约束
可以使用注解来强制实现函数的约束。例如,可以为函数参数添加@NotNull注解来表示该参数不允许为空。这可以帮助开发者避免一些常见的错误,如空指针异常。
3. 使用注解来指定函数的执行顺序
在某些情况下,函数的执行顺序是至关重要的。可以使用注解来指定函数的执行顺序。例如,可以为函数添加@Order注解来指定函数的执行顺序,从而避免出现不可预测的错误。
4. 使用注解来自动生成文档和测试代码
注解可以帮助自动生成文档和测试代码,从而节省开发时间。例如,可以为函数参数添加@Param注解来指定参数的名称和类型,然后使用代码自动生成工具生成测试代码,以验证参数的正确性。同样地,可以为函数添加@Doc注解来指定函数的文档,然后使用代码自动生成工具生成文档。
5. 使用注解来优化性能
在某些情况下,函数的执行性能非常重要。可以使用注解来帮助开发者优化函数的性能。例如,可以为函数添加@Inline注解来指示编译器对函数进行内联优化,从而减少函数调用的开销。
总结
Java注解是一种有用的工具,可以帮助开发者编写更具表现力、可读性高的代码。在函数中使用注解可以使代码更加规范化,并提高代码的可测试性和可靠性。虽然使用注解可以带来一定的开销,但它们可以为代码添加更多的含义和约束,从而提高代码质量和可维护性。
